What's The Definition Of Micro?
[adj] extremely small in scale or scope or capability
Synonyms | Synonyms for Micro: little | small Related Terms | Find terms related to Micro: See Also | Micro In Webster's Dictionary \Mi"cro-\, Micr- \Mi"cr-\ . [Gr. mikro`s small.]
A combining form signifying:
(a) Small, little, trivial, slight; as, microcosm,
microscope.
(b) (Metric System, Elec., Mech., etc.) A millionth part of;
as, microfarad, microohm, micrometer.
